In this episode, Alex Oppenheimer, general partner and founder of Verissimo Ventures, shares his expertise on the critical role of finance and accounting in early-stage startups. Alex discusses the importance of creating an economic model early on, even before incorporating, to understand the value a company delivers and its potential profitability. He also delves into the challenges founders face when balancing aspirational goals with financial realities and the significance of tracking the right metrics for their business. Throughout the conversation, Alex emphasizes the need for clear communication and alignment among founders, investors, and financial professionals to ensure long-term success.
